From cbc5c3cc7d520807b1fca9f2fbd379bd7bf12f3f Mon Sep 17 00:00:00 2001 From: Alexander Bielen Date: Fri, 26 Oct 2018 18:27:04 +0200 Subject: [PATCH] Removed duplicate code by calling original sleep function --- src/main/java/org/parabot/environment/api/utils/Time.java | 7 +------ 1 file changed, 1 insertion(+), 6 deletions(-) diff --git a/src/main/java/org/parabot/environment/api/utils/Time.java b/src/main/java/org/parabot/environment/api/utils/Time.java index 29b5ad7..86c1ee8 100644 --- a/src/main/java/org/parabot/environment/api/utils/Time.java +++ b/src/main/java/org/parabot/environment/api/utils/Time.java @@ -64,12 +64,7 @@ public final class Time { */ public static boolean sleep(SleepCondition conn, int timeout, int minimumTimeout) { long start = System.currentTimeMillis(); - while (!conn.isValid()) { - if (start + timeout < System.currentTimeMillis()) { - return false; - } - Time.sleep(50); - } + if(!sleep(conn, timeout)) return false; long t; if((t = System.currentTimeMillis() - start) < minimumTimeout) { Time.sleep((int)(minimumTimeout - t));